How can you record data about the type of gravestone?
The Association for Gravestone Studies - FAQThe beauty of this program is that is stores this data in a uniform format. It has a standardized 6 letter code to record composition, condition, shape, status, carving and legibility. There is also space to record the height and width of the stone. Codes for composition include M for marble, S for slate and G for granite. Under carving there is a code for brand because in the west a person's cattle brand is often found on his gravestone.
How can I create a PhysioBank-compatible record from my own data?
Frequently Asked Questions about PhysioNetIf your signals are still in analog format, digitize them. For ECGs, we recommend using a sampling frequency of at least 120 Hz, with at least 8 bit resolution over a ±5 mV range (ideally, 250 Hz to 1 KHz, with 12 bit or higher resolution over a ±10 mV range). As is necessary whenever digitizing any signal, use an appropriate antialiasing filter (a low-pass filter with a cutoff no higher than about 40% of the sampling frequency).

Can you record over existing data on a CD?
CD ROM Services - Frequently Asked QuestionsHowever, multisession CDs can have data added to an existing CD. When the additional data is recorded, the table of contents can be written so that the original data is ignored. So although the data cant physically be removed, your computer will not see it. If you really need to record over CD data, you need to use rewritable discs. However, CD-RW discs are a bit more expensive than write-once discs and will not play back on all CD readers.

Why are some data fields on the record blank?
FAQ on Criminal Background Checks, People Searches, Inmates ...Not all information is reported by the source of the record. Some information can be lost due to older systems, human error, or transitions from index to computer systems The individual used a different date of birth when he was convicted of a crime than the date of birth you used in your search. The offenders criminal records have been sealed or expunged and are therefore not available to the public. The subject of the search was never actually convicted of a crime.

Why are some data requests returned right away, while other requests take longer?
Frequently Asked QuestionsSome data requests result in very large data results sets, and your computer may take more time to download and view the data. The number of variables in a request also affects the response time. For example, a database query with several specific disease code ranges and sorted by disease or sorted by year may require more processing time or a lengthier mainframe job class. Highly complex queries may require an overnight job class. WONDER data resides on several different computers.

Q5: What is a Payment Data Record and where do I get the form?
Accounts Payable Frequently Asked QuestionsThe Payment Data Record (STD 204) is a form required by the state of California from all individuals and suppliers that do business with San Diego State University. This form ensures we have accurate supplier data on file, as well as correct information about the taxable status of your organization. We can mail or fax a copy of this form to you, or it is available online in PDF format.
Is there a way to copy identical data from one record to the next?
Bandit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)Yes,to duplicate an entire line of data, make sure you have clicked any box in the line to be repeated. Hold the control key down while hitting the letter "D". This will copy all of the data (all fields) from this line to the next line. If you only want to copy data from one field to the next line, click in that field on the line below the data you want to copy and hold the control key down while hitting the apostrophe(') key.
